A cleaning attachment and rotary tool for cleaning are provided. A cleaning attachment includes a housing, a plurality of bristles, and a drive shaft extending from the housing in an axial direction, the drive shaft being coupled to the housing such that rotation of the drive shaft causes rotation of the housing. The housing includes a reservoir, a valve for dispensing the fluid from the reservoir, and at least one resilient element surrounding an axis defined by the drive shaft. Translation of the drive shaft along the axial direction causes compression of the resilient element, and compression of the resilient element causes the valve to open to dispense fluid from the reservoir. A rotary tool for cleaning includes the cleaning attachment and a rotary tool having a motor, power source, and a chuck configured to receive the drive shaft of the cleaning attachment.

A battery current collector plate and a battery, the current collector plate comprising a current collector plate body and a weld zone, the current collector plate body having a first face for contacting a rolled core, and a second face opposite the first face; at least a portion of the second face is provided with the weld zone, and the weld zone has a lower laser reflectivity than the first face. In the present utility model, the weld zone of low laser reflectivity is provided on the current collector plate, such that a surface of the current collector plate absorbs laser energy more effectively, thereby increasing the efficiency and precision of welding. At the same time, the weld zone of low laser reflectivity can also reduce the temperature and the amount of heat generated during laser welding, thereby safeguarding the performance and stability of a rolled core assembly.

A lithium-ion battery positive electrode material, containing lithium carbonate and lithium hydroxide, the molar ratio of the lithium carbonate to the lithium hydroxide being 4:1-14:1, preferably 5:1-12:1, and more preferably 8:1; the content of the lithium carbonate and lithium hydroxide is 0.1 wt %-10 wt %, preferably 1 wt %-7 wt %, and more preferably 4 wt %. By adding lithium carbonate and lithium hydroxide, and controlling the total amount of lithium carbonate and lithium hydroxide in the positive electrode material as well as the proportions of lithium carbonate and lithium hydroxide, rapid activation of a CID during overcharging of a battery is made possible, thus improving safety performance and avoiding abnormal activation of the CID before overcharging occurs.

Centrifugal clutch mechanisms, and transmissions and lawnmowers having centrifugal clutch mechanisms are provided. A centrifugal clutch mechanism includes a clutch bell comprising an annular wall and a circular ring extending away from the annular wall to define an internal cavity, wherein the circular ring comprises an inward facing surface defining a drive surface. The centrifugal clutch mechanism also includes a plurality of centrifugal weights disposed in the internal cavity and an inward biasing element engaged with the centrifugal weights. The inward biasing element biases the centrifugal weights towards a disengaged position in which the centrifugal weights do not interface with drive surface, and upon application of a sufficient centrifugal force, the centrifugal weights are configured to transition to an engaged position in which the centrifugal weights interface with the drive surface.

A lithium-ion battery negative electrode with improved temperature rise performance, and a lithium-ion battery. The negative electrode comprises a negative electrode current collector and a negative electrode material applied to the negative electrode current collector, the negative electrode material containing a conductive agent, the conductive agent comprising SP and CNT, wherein the mass ratio of SP to CNT is 30-1500, preferably 35-100, more preferably 40-70, and further preferably 50-55. The lithium-ion battery comprises a positive electrode, a negative electrode, an electrolyte and a casing, wherein the negative electrode is the negative electrode for a lithium-ion battery as described above. In the present invention, the temperature rise performance of a lithium-ion battery is improved by using a variety of conductive agents and adjusting types and proportions within the conductive agent, without increasing the proportion of conductive agent in the electrode material formula.

PREPARATION METHOD OF LITHIUM CARBONATE SUSPENSION
A method for preparing a lithium carbonate suspension, comprising the following steps: step 1, mixing lithium carbonate powder, a grinding medium, and a dispersion medium, and then grinding and filtering to obtain a lithium carbonate suspension; and step 2, adding a polymer additive to the lithium carbonate suspension, stirring and dispersing to obtain a stable lithium carbonate suspension. The stability of the lithium carbonate suspension can be increased by adding the polymer additive to the lithium carbonate suspension. If the stable lithium carbonate suspension is further added to a positive electrode slurry, lithium carbonate is dispersed better in the positive electrode material thus prepared, and a CID is activated more quickly, such that the battery has better performance in terms of overcharging prevention.

A battery pack can include one or more cells. The battery pack can include at least one temperature sensor configured to obtain a temperature measurement indicative of a temperature of at least cell of the one or more cells. The battery pack can include a controller, the controller configured to be placed in signal communication with a battery charger. The controller can be configured to perform operations. The operations can include obtaining the temperature measurement from the at least one temperature sensor. The operations can include determining, based at least in part on the temperature measurement, that the temperature of the at least one cell is between a lower temperature threshold and an upper temperature threshold. The operations can include, in response to determining that the temperature of the at least one cell is between the lower temperature threshold and the upper temperature threshold, reducing a maximum charging current, wherein reducing the maximum charging current comprises reducing the maximum charging current based at least in part on an inverse functional relationship between the temperature measurement and the maximum charging current. The operations can include controlling the battery charger based at least in part on the maximum charging current to charge the one or more cells.

A striking tool, comprising a striking head for performing a striking task and a handle connected to the striking head. The handle extends in a direction substantially transverse to a striking direction of the striking head, and comprises a rigid segment having a first rigidity and a flexible segment having a second rigidity sequentially in a direction away from the striking head, the second rigidity being less than the first rigidity. The handle is provided with a gripping part at a position corresponding to an end of the rigid segment that is connected to the flexible segment. The gripping part for a user to grip on the handle thereof is arranged at the end of the rigid segment that is connected to the flexible segment, so as to correspond to one the nodes of vibration formed on the handle during striking.

A switch assembly for use in a power tool may include a load circuit having a movable contact through which an electrical current flows to operate the power tool. A switch assembly may include a biasing element configured to bias the movable contact toward an open position in the load circuit. A switch assembly may include a fuse element which, in an intact state, is configured to maintain the movable contact in a closed position in the load circuit against a bias of the biasing element, and which, in a broken state, is configured to permit the movable contact to move to the open position under the bias of the biasing element.
